The 2024–25 season is Liverpool Football Club's 133rd season in their history of and their 63rd consecutive season in the top flight of English football. In addition to the domestic league, the club will also participate in the FA Cup, the EFL Cup and the UEFA Champions League.

This is their first season under new head coach Arne Slot.

Pre-season and friendlies edit
On 23 February, Liverpool announced they would return to the United States during pre-season, for matches against Arsenal and Manchester United.[3]

FA Cup edit
As a Premier League side, Liverpool will enter the FA Cup in the third round in January 2025.

EFL Cup edit
As one of the Premier League teams participating in UEFA competitions, Liverpool will enter the EFL Cup in the third round in September 2024.
